Essential Inquiries Regarding Your In-Home Care Provider
Before committing to any senior home care Wichita, families should ask comprehensive questions about credentials, experience, and service delivery. Our team at TRUST HomeCare, LLC understands that personal care assistance Wichita requires transparent communication from the start.
- Licensing and Certification: Inquire about whether the provider holds proper state licensure for skilled nursing home care Wichita. Verify that all staff members, including care coordinators, are licensed to practice in Kansas.
- Experience with Your Specific Needs: Whether you need disability home care Wichita, ensure the provider has demonstrated expertise with your particular condition or care requirements.
- Staff Training and Background Checks: Quality in-home health care Wichita providers conduct comprehensive background checks and provide ongoing professional development for their team members.
- Availability and Scheduling: Verify whether the provider can accommodate your scheduling needs, whether you require round-the-clock care.
- Pricing and Payment Options: Upfront pricing is essential. Ask about cost structures and which Medicaid options they accept.

For families seeking senior home care Wichita options, understanding the variation between personal care assistance Wichita is crucial. Home health nursing Wichita typically involves clinical services, while personal care focuses on support with daily activities.
